Celebrate Diversity Month

Celebrate Diversity Month is a time to reflect on the richness of our differences and celebrate the many ways we can learn from and appreciate one another.

Here are some ideas to help you integrate diversity into your life during this month and beyond:

  • Challenge your implicit biases: We all have implicit biases, or unconscious attitudes or stereotypes that affect our understanding and behavior. Take some time to reflect on your own biases and consider how they might be impacting your interactions with others. You can also take an Implicit Association Test to learn more about your biases.
  • Educate yourself: There are many ways to learn about different cultures and perspectives. You can read books or articles, watch films or documentaries, attend cultural events, or take a class. Visit your local library or community center to see what resources are available.
  • Ask questions: Building connections with people from different backgrounds requires curiosity and a willingness to listen. Ask questions about people's experiences, culture, and traditions. Be respectful and open-minded, and remember that everyone's story is unique.
  • Try new things: Explore different cuisines, music, art, and activities from around the world. Visit a museum, attend a festival, or take a cooking class. Trying new things can broaden your perspective and help you appreciate the diversity of our world.
  • Connect with others: Join a multicultural group or volunteer with a community organization that supports diversity and inclusion. Building relationships with people from different backgrounds can help you gain a deeper understanding of their experiences and perspectives.
  • Take action: Celebrate Diversity Month is a great time to take action and make a difference. You can support organizations that promote diversity and inclusion, speak out against discrimination and bias, or participate in community events that celebrate diversity.

Remember, celebrating diversity is not just about recognizing our differences, but also about valuing and embracing them. By taking small steps to integrate diversity into your life, you can help create a more inclusive and welcoming world for everyone.
